| Date | Auteur du sujet | Sujet | Extrait du message |
|---|
| 26/10/2019 à 19:41 | bofala | VBA - Somme de deux tableaux | Voilà déjà la modification pour la mise en forme (macro taux d'affectation). Elle fonctionne quelque soit le nombres de lignes bleues. Et quelque soit l'intitulée de la dernière ligne bleue (Nécessaire, Ecart CAP, Durée de présence...) Sans trop modifier des lignes de code VBA. Par contre ne pas uti... |
| 26/10/2019 à 16:10 | Anonyme76 | Compteur couleurs VBA | J'ai créé un petit fichier avec 2 feuilles qui présente deux méthodes de fonctionnement pour ton besoin. Une méthode indirecte sur la feuille Color . La personne contrôle le dépassement de date. Et le fond de la cellule passe en rouge. Sinon si c'est dans les délais c'est fonds vert. Une méthode dir... |
| 25/10/2019 à 20:09 | mikangel | Mise en forme toutes les x cellules | Bon, je voulais te faire chercher en VBA la fonction Mod (Modulo). Afin de l'intégrer dans le code réalisé pour toi. En fait cette fonction te permet dans cet exemple en te basant sur le dimanche d'en coloriser 1 semaine sur 2. Puisque un nombre impair en modulo 2, il reste 1 alors qu'un nombre pair... |
| 25/10/2019 à 15:48 | mikangel | Mise en forme toutes les x cellules | En pièce jointe ton fichier modifié. Lance la macro Teinte Vois le code réalisé. Puis tente de l'adapter à une semaine sur deux. Sinon reviens me voir..... |
| 25/10/2019 à 12:24 | bofala | VBA - Somme de deux tableaux | Premièrement je n'ai pas exécuté la macro sur un seul planning. J'ai utilisé un planning et j'ai modifié le nombre de lignes qu'il comportait. Le titre n'étant pas primordial pour la macro, je ne l'ai pas changé. Vérifie les 3 feuilles du fichier planning transmis et compte les lignes. Deuxièmement... |
| 24/10/2019 à 23:18 | bofala | VBA - Somme de deux tableaux | Je viens de refaire un test avec la colonne B masquée avant de cliquer sur les boutons. Cela fonctionne aussi. Elle peut être masquée après aussi. Donc je ne vois pas d'où viens ton erreur... |
| 24/10/2019 à 23:10 | bofala | VBA - Somme de deux tableaux | Je t'envoie mes tests. Je les ai réalisés sur le même fichier planning avec 3 feuilles différentes qui correspond à différentes équipes. Je rappelle qu'il faut faire Mise en Forme (pour le taux affectation) puis après Compteur Global. Regardes par toi même. C'est les mêmes macros qui opèrent sur 3 s... |
| 24/10/2019 à 22:55 | misteradrien | Problème de formule | C'est cela j'avais noté la colonne sur le papier et en relisant puis retapant j'ai pris H au lieu de M. J'aurais du revenir sur le fichier à l'écran. Bon mais tu t'es bien débrouillé. A +... |
| 24/10/2019 à 22:47 | Tritium31 | Affichage aléatoire avec contrainte | C'est cela, une fois que les "oui" sont regroupées et donc ceux qui sont implicitement des "non" les suivent pour former l'ensemble des questions. Cela facilite la suite du programme. Aussi bien du mien que celui de Curulis qui passe lui par RandBetween pour rester dans la fourchette de valeur ou s'... |
| 24/10/2019 à 22:26 | bofala | VBA - Somme de deux tableaux | Bon après tests cela fonctionne pour moi quelque soit maintenant le nombre d'équipiers dans les plannings. Par contre pour la moyenne taux compte tenu qu'il y a des 0 (zéros) sur la ligne "planifiés". Elle n'a aucune signification. Cela conduit même à des incohérences si l'on calcule en somme des pl... |
| 24/10/2019 à 19:31 | misteradrien | Problème de formule | Bon, Va sur ton fichier test. Sur la feuille Modele tu as rentré 2 participants. Le 1201 et le 1202. Que tu retrouves sur la feuille Classement Tri. En dernière colonne de cette feuille (donc H). Tu as la formule =SI(ET(K4="Parcours fini");(J4);SI(ET(K4="Eliminé");(1000);SI(ET(K4="Chute");(2000);SI(... |
| 24/10/2019 à 19:09 | Tritium31 | Affichage aléatoire avec contrainte | Il faut prendre l'habitude de bien poser le besoin. Dans ton 1ier message le principe du "oui" qui s'applique différemment pour les questions permanentes n'était pas mentionné. Bon, mais si tu as avancé un peu plus. Peut-être la solution est de mettre les permanentes tirées avec le "Oui" dans les ci... |
| 24/10/2019 à 18:54 | bofala | VBA - Somme de deux tableaux | Pour la moyenne cela devrait aller vite. Pour les différentes taille des plannings. Cela sera plus long car les modifs + les tests prennent beaucoup de temps. C'est plus facile quand il faut juste appuyer sur un bouton. Je vais pas poster un fichier qui ne fonctionnerait pas pour tous ces cas. A sui... |
| 24/10/2019 à 18:49 | peg781 | Couleur onglet si valeur case feuille 1 | En retour fichier modifié pour tester tes feuilles. Bonne continuation... |
| 24/10/2019 à 18:01 | bofala | VBA - Somme de deux tableaux | Ok je viens de télécharger le dernier GA.... pour que le calcul de la moyenne se fasse sur le fichier le + récent. A suivre..... |
| 24/10/2019 à 17:58 | misteradrien | Problème de formule | En fait en reprenant ton dernier fichier avec 2 dossards entrés + nom.... tu as simplement inscrit moins de participants que ton tableau Classement Tri comporte de formules en colonne H. Si tu gardes pour les lignes 4 et 5 colonne H tes formules. Et que tu ôtes toutes les autres à partir de la ligne... |
| 24/10/2019 à 14:55 | peg781 | Couleur onglet si valeur case feuille 1 | Exact, le code fourni par Curulis57 fonctionne très bien afin de changer la couleur de l'onglet. Après si souhait d'une couleur particulière quelque soit la valeur en C17 tu peux tester le fichier joint... |
| 24/10/2019 à 11:47 | misteradrien | Problème de formule | Je vais regarder en fin d'après-midi. A suivre..... |
| 24/10/2019 à 11:42 | Tritium31 | Affichage aléatoire avec contrainte | Ci-joint un fichier qui devrait te convenir. Bons tests et bonne continuation... |
| 24/10/2019 à 10:41 | anasimo | Macro pour copier une matricule | Bon, voilà le fichier refait en fin de soirée. Il opère de deux façons: soit il y a déjà des données et il ajoute le matricule dans la feuille où sont ces données. Soit tu ajoutes les données quand tu est dans une feuille et il insère le matricule aussitôt après. Bonne continuation... |
| 24/10/2019 à 09:26 | bofala | VBA - Somme de deux tableaux | Dès le départ donne plusieurs exemples de plannings. Sinon le tableau construit avec 13 lignes est considéré comme le nombre maximum d'équipiers. En clair on peut y avoir de 1 à 13 employés. Si tu oublies de préciser que ces plannings sont modulables. On ne peut pas l'anticiper... Sinon on devrait t... |
| 24/10/2019 à 09:11 | BICE45 | Recherche d'une cellule en fonction de 2 autres | Reprenons en détail: Quand tu ouvres le classeur Test. La feuille nommée Ouvert apparait. Elle demande d'ouvrir le deuxième classeur. Exact? Tu ouvres le 2ième classeur. La feuille nommée Report apparait. Exact? Ensuite tu reviens sur le classeur Test mais cette fois ci sur la feuille nommée Zone. I... |
| 23/10/2019 à 20:08 | bofala | VBA - Somme de deux tableaux | Chez moi cela fonctionne. Tu as fait la mise en forme de tes tableaux avant?. Afin que les lignes Taux d'affectation existent. Pour le second fichier j'ai pris celui de Planning Test4 que je poste ci-dessous... |
| 23/10/2019 à 19:40 | bofala | VBA - Somme de deux tableaux | Bon, voilà la macro pour la somme de deux tableaux. Assez occupé et aussi cela a pris du temps pour l'intégrer sans souci dans le classeur GA... Donc en passant par le menu habituel il faut cliquez sur le bouton en dessous de celui Mise en Forme. Puis voir le résultat sur la feuille Planning. Bons t... |
| 23/10/2019 à 19:32 | anasimo | Macro pour copier une matricule | Je te rappelles la fin de ton message du 18 octobre. Où tu attendais des données à mettre dans un classeur. Donc j'attendais aussi pour pouvoir modifier selon l'envoi. En plus j'ai été beaucoup sollicité... Si tu as du nouveau écris le moi. A suivre..... |
| 23/10/2019 à 19:27 | misteradrien | Problème de formule | Ravi d'avoir pu t'aider. Tes tableaux étaient dès le départ bien construits et organisés. Puis j'adore les chevaux. En plus je suis à 700 mètres d'un centre équestre. Donc je les croise souvent. Mais en cette période ils sont plus souvent dans les boxes. A + si besoin... |
| 23/10/2019 à 15:22 | Arca48 | Formule sous conditions | Re-bonjour Arca48, La dernière explication exprime mieux ton besoin. Voici le fichier corrigé qui correspond à ta recherche. Bonne continuation... |
| 23/10/2019 à 12:49 | Arca48 | Formule sous conditions | Voir fichier joint. Par contre les numéros de compte en comptabilité ne s'additionnant pas ta formule te donnera toujours des incohérences. Seuls les sommes inscrites dans ces comptes peuvent s'ajouter. Bonne continuation... |
| 23/10/2019 à 12:13 | amayas | Supprimer les zeros à gauche | Sur les cellules concernées. Faire un format de cellule personnalisée. Dans la fenêtre format de cellule choisir catégorie: Personnalisée. Puis clic sur Type et rentre autant de 0 que tu as besoin. Au dessus dans la case exemple tu verras le format du nombre s'adapter. Bonne continuation... |
| 23/10/2019 à 11:55 | BICE45 | Recherche d'une cellule en fonction de 2 autres | Re-Bonjour Bice45, Bien relire mon message précédent. Tu ne dois avoir que 2 classeurs ouverts dans l'application Excel. En 1ier le classeur Test puis après en 2ième le classeur test2 ou autre. Puis revenir sur Test car celui-ci ainsi aura repéré le 2ième classeur ouvert. Vu qu'il peut porter un nom... |
| 23/10/2019 à 11:40 | misteradrien | Problème de formule | Tu peux effectivement garder un tableau qui prévoit l'affichage des Non-Partants. Se placer en A4 puis par le Menu général d'Excel. Choisir Accueil puis clic sur Mise en Forme Conditionnelle. Ensuite clic sur Gérer les Règles. Choisir la 1iere règle Formule = Indirect... . Puis une fois sélectionner... |
| 23/10/2019 à 10:17 | BICE45 | Recherche d'une cellule en fonction de 2 autres | Ci-joint le fichier Test modifié avec macros. Après Ouverture et lecture des notes. Ouvrir le fichier le 2ième fichier (test2 ou identique). Puis revenir sur Test sur la feuille Zone. Bien lire les notes avant de cocher ou décocher la case Report. Voir sur l'autre fichier les reports effectués. Bons... |
| 23/10/2019 à 09:41 | misteradrien | Problème de formule | Voici dernières modifs sur fichier joint: Mises en Formes Conditionnelles pour ne pas afficher les messages d'erreurs ainsi que les personnes déclarées Non Partantes sur la feuille Tri Automatique. Ainsi que sur la dernière colonne formule pour ressortir du texte sur les nombres >999. Ne pas ôter... |
| 22/10/2019 à 16:05 | Kyrios | Liste déroulante et colorier ligne | Ci-joint fichier pouvant convenir à ton besoin. Bons tests... |
| 22/10/2019 à 15:31 | misteradrien | Problème de formule | A nouveau, Ajout de Modifs: Sur classement tri voir fin de la formule en colonne M qui permet de classer les éliminés selon leur place de Dossard quand ils ont la même pénalité. Sur Classement automatique passage par une Mise en Forme Automatique pour les cellules A4 jusqu'à E1000. Voir sa règle. Fa... |
| 22/10/2019 à 14:52 | horusbk | Modifier une image via VBA | Re-bonjour Horusbk, Regardes les lignes de code que j'ai ajoutées. Chaque image porte un nom. Il commence par Image et finit par un numéro. Si l'on veut par exemple liée l'image numéro 3 (Image 3) qui est celle de l'imprimante à un commentaire. Il suffit de placer le commentaire qui l'accompagne sur... |
| 22/10/2019 à 14:32 | thespeedy20 | Boucle pour soustraction en VBA | Disons que si une formule d'Excel n'est pas suffisante pour solutionner un besoin. On passe alors par VBA. Ici on peut le faire aussi par du code VBA. Mais sincèrement je n'en vois pas trop la finalité. Quand on peut faire simple c'est mieux. Si le besoin évolue, devient plus complexe VBA devient al... |
| 22/10/2019 à 13:02 | thespeedy20 | Boucle pour soustraction en VBA | Re-bonjour, Fichier modifié car fait copier-coller trop rapide. Désolé. Voir nouveau fichier et si cela convient... |
| 22/10/2019 à 12:40 | misteradrien | Problème de formule | Re-bonjour Misteradrien, Pour moi, tout d'abord, dans un classement il n'y a pas les candidat(e)s éliminé(e)s. On les fait apparaître plutôt dans un autre tableau. Mais je peux modifier les formules pour convenir qu'ils apparaissent dans le même. Dès que j'aurais un peu de temps en soirée. Je modifi... |
| 22/10/2019 à 12:26 | thespeedy20 | Boucle pour soustraction en VBA | Voir formules sur la 1ière colonne heures restantes. Et en faire copie pour tableau d'à coté. Pas besoin de boucle. Les formules sont suffisantes dans ce cas. Bonne continuation... |
| 22/10/2019 à 12:08 | misteradrien | Problème de formule | Fait en exemple pour les 16 premiers. Bonne continuation... |
| 22/10/2019 à 11:28 | bofala | Macro - souci de fonctionnement | La colonne B change parce que c'est ce que lui demande le code programmé quand tu cliques sur le bouton supprimer les agents . Comme dit précédemment cela a du être voulu par le programmeur. La question est, te sert tu de ce bouton pour supprimer des lignes concernant les agents? L'utilisait tu avan... |
| 22/10/2019 à 11:01 | bruape | Message si doublons | Voilà le fichier avec intégration de la formule aux 21 équipes. Ma dernière question ne portait pas sur la formule en colonne E puisque c'est celle que j'ai modifié. Mais sur l'alimentation de la colonne D. Le score est tapé par un utilisateur ou le programme va indirectement insérer le score (d'apr... |
| 22/10/2019 à 10:39 | horusbk | Modifier une image via VBA | En pièce jointe copie modifié du fichier avec macros. Pour éviter de multiples tests (ouverture et fermeture) j'ai ajouté un bouton simulant cela. Les commentaires ont été placés sur une feuille différente de celle des images. Voir note. Bons tests et bonne continuation... |
| 21/10/2019 à 20:40 | horusbk | Modifier une image via VBA | Je te renvoie un de tes fichiers. Regarde mes notes... |
| 21/10/2019 à 20:03 | cemoibob | VBA lien hypertexte | Pour insérer un lien hypertexte sur une cellule particulière. Il faut connaître comment sont sauvegardées les factures. Sont elles gardées dans un fichier Excel?, sont elles gardées sous une autre forme de fichier après leur création (exemple format PDF). Et leur chemin de destination (Disque, Utili... |
| 21/10/2019 à 19:42 | bruape | Message si doublons | Faire un nouveau test avec le fichier joint. En inscrivant 13 sur D40. Mais si les lignes sont masquées qui donne les valeurs? Une formule les alimentent... |
| 21/10/2019 à 16:11 | bruape | Message si doublons | Voir modif faites en D41 et D40 sur le fichier et MFC suite à cela. Formule Si à recopier sur les autres cellules de la colonne. Si cela te convient... |
| 21/10/2019 à 12:14 | bofala | CODE VBA | Et non, avec toutes ces modifs c'est la 3ième version qu'il fallait. Note aussi que pour le bouton Supprimer les agents il y a un code qui s'exécute et modifie donc ton planning. Mais là est ce la volonté du codeur de faire ainsi. Je ne peux le changer. Donc version 3 ci-joint... |
| 21/10/2019 à 12:00 | bofala | CODE VBA | A nouveau modif du UserForm sans 4 ième bouton et code dans Mise en Forme. Je viens de tester avec clic sur Mise en forme. La colonne B reste la même. Son contenu ne change pas. Bons tests... |